What Is a Ball Screw?
A ball screw is a mechanical component that converts rotary motion into precise linear motion. It consists mainly of a threaded screw shaft, ball nut, and circulating steel balls.
Unlike a conventional lead screw, where surfaces slide against each other, a ball screw uses rolling balls between the screw and nut. This rolling movement reduces friction and helps achieve smoother and more efficient motion.
Because of these advantages, ball screws are widely used in machines where accuracy, speed, repeatability, and controlled movement are important.

Types of Ball Screws Available for Industrial Applications
Different industrial applications require different levels of precision, durability, corrosion resistance, and cost efficiency. Reliable Ball Screw Suppliers should therefore provide suitable options according to machine requirements.
Ground Ball Screws
Ground ball screws are used where very high positioning accuracy and smooth movement are required. Their screw threads are precision ground to achieve controlled dimensional accuracy and consistent performance.
They are commonly preferred for:
- CNC machines
- Precision machining equipment
- Robotics
- Machine tools
- Industrial automation
- High-accuracy positioning systems
Ground ball screws are a suitable option when precision and repeatability are major requirements.
Rolled Ball Screws
Rolled ball screws are manufactured using a thread-rolling process. They provide a practical combination of performance and cost efficiency for many general industrial applications.
They can be used in:
- Packaging machines
- Material handling systems
- Industrial automation
- Assembly equipment
- General machinery
- Production equipment
When extremely fine positioning accuracy is not required, rolled ball screws can offer an economical solution.
Stainless Steel Ball Screws
Stainless steel or SS Ball Screws are useful in applications where corrosion resistance is particularly important.
They may be suitable for equipment used in:
- Food processing
- Pharmaceutical machinery
- Laboratory equipment
- Medical equipment
- Humid operating conditions
- Specialized industrial machinery
The correct material should always be selected according to the working environment and technical requirements.

Ground Ball Screw vs Rolled Ball Screw
| Factor | Ground Ball Screw | Rolled Ball Screw |
|---|---|---|
| Accuracy | Very High | Moderate to High |
| Manufacturing | Precision Grinding | Thread Rolling |
| Cost | Higher | More Economical |
| Best For | Precision Machinery | General Industrial Machinery |
| Typical Use | CNC, Robotics, Machine Tools | Automation, Packaging, Handling |
| Positioning Requirement | High Precision | Standard to Medium Precision |
The right option depends on machine design, required accuracy, operating conditions, and budget.
Why Choosing Reliable Ball Screw Suppliers Matters
A ball screw directly affects the accuracy and movement of machinery. Selecting an unsuitable component may increase vibration, positioning errors, maintenance requirements, and machine downtime.
Experienced Ball Screw Suppliers can help customers evaluate important specifications such as:
- Screw diameter
- Lead
- Overall length
- Accuracy requirement
- Load capacity
- Operating speed
- Nut configuration
- Material requirement
- End machining
- Working environment
Technical selection is particularly important when ball screws are being used in CNC machines, automation systems, or other precision equipment.
